Our 2007 Prius front grill is falling out, how important is it to keep the grill?

I am uncertain about the necessity of the grille but it will look better with it and protect your engine behind it from big stuff anyway. So I suggest getting some heavy duty zip ties at any car department or store (Walmart, Lowes, Schucks, O'Reiley's, Amazon) and tying it on all around each of the four corners and sides. They don't show and hold tight.
